"opening up possibilities" is correct and usable in written English.
It is often used to express the idea of creating new opportunities or choices. It can be used in various contexts, such as discussing a new job or project, exploring new options, or trying something new. Example: "Traveling to new countries has always been a dream of mine. I finally took the leap and booked a trip to Europe, which is opening up so many possibilities for me to experience different cultures and expand my horizons."
